Output c660908368978692b8b7937570f7892dac41f7649b517f3eb669cd9c77f27b42:23

value
133407
script pubkey
OP_0 OP_PUSHBYTES_20 bf26622d3c7c8fbf13243e57bf4e456bf6c729ed
address
bc1qhunxytfu0j8m7yey8etm7nj9d0mvw20d3vtraq
transaction
c660908368978692b8b7937570f7892dac41f7649b517f3eb669cd9c77f27b42
confirmations
216005
spent
true